When you hear two tones, one in each ear, that are a little different in frequency, your brain processes a beat at the distinction of the frequencies. This is called a binaural beat.
Let's say you're listening to a sound in your left ear that's at a frequency of 132 Hertz (Hz). And in your right ear, you're listening to a noise that's at a frequency of 121 Hz. Your brain, nevertheless, slowly falls into synchrony with the difference-- or 11 Hz. Instead of hearing two different tones, you instead hear a tone at 11 Hz (in addition to the two tones provided to each ear).
naural beats are thought about acoustic illusions. For a binaural beat to work, the two tones have to have frequencies less than 1000 Hz, and the difference between the two tones can't be more than 30 Hz. The tones also have to be listened to independently, one through each ear. Binaural beats have actually been checked out in music and are sometimes used to help tune instruments, such as pianos and organs. Binaural beats in between 1 and 30 Hz are alleged to create the very same brainwave pattern that a person would experience during meditation. When you listen to a sound with a specific frequency, your brain waves will synchronize with that frequency. The theory is that binaural beats can help produce the frequency needed for your brain to create the same waves frequently experienced during a meditation practice. The use of binaural beats in this way is often called brainwave entrainment technology.
How do you Use binaural beats? All you need to try out binaural beats is a binaural beat audio and a pair of earphones or earbuds. You can easily find audio files of binaural beats online, such as on YouTube, or you can acquire CDs or download audio files directly to your mp3 player or other gadget. As discussed earlier, for a binaural beat to work, the two tones need to have frequencies of less than 1000 Hz, and the difference in between the two tones can't be more than 30 Hz.
You'll need to choose which brainwave fits your preferred state. In general:
Binaural beats in the alpha frequencies (8 to 13 Hz) are thought to motivate relaxation, promote positivity, and decrease stress and anxiety. Binaural beats in the lower beta frequencies (14 to 30 Hz) have been connected to increased concentration and alertness, problem fixing, and improved memory.

Exists any research to support the claims? While the majority of studies on the impacts of binaural beats have actually been small, there are a number of that supply evidence that this auditory impression does undoubtedly have health benefits, particularly related to stress and anxiety, mood, and performance.
One blinded research study in 29 individuals found that listening to binaural beats in the beta range (16 and 24 Hz) was connected with both enhanced performance on a given task along with a decrease in negative moods compared to listening to binaural beats in the theta and delta (1.5 and 4 Hz) range or to easy white noise. Another regulated research study in approximately 100 people about to undergo surgery likewise discovered that binaural beats had the ability to significantly decrease pre-operative anxiety compared to similar audio without the binaural tones and no audio at all. In the study, stress and anxiety levels were halved for individuals who listened to the binaural beat audio. Another unchecked research study asked eight adults to listen to a binaural beat CD with delta (1 to 4 Hz) beat frequencies for 60 days straight. The individuals filled out surveys prior to and after the 60-day duration that asked concerns about their state of mind and lifestyle.
